How much does it cost to operate natural gas?
The average cost of natural gas per therm varies considerably by season and location. In January 2020, the national average price was $9.52 per thousand cubic feet. That’s $0.95 per Ccf. And at the 2019 national average heat content of 1,037 Btu per cubic foot, it’s a natural gas therm price of $0.92.
How much does natural gas cost per year?
The average annual residential gas bill was $670 in 2020, according to the most recent data from the American Gas Association. That’s about $56 per month. Some people pay natural gas and electricity charges together on a single energy bill.

How much natural gas does a furnace use per hour?
Here are some findings: In 5 minutes the furnace consumed 7.6 cubic feet of gas. In 10 minutes the furnace consumed 15.2 cubic feet of gas. So 15.2 cubic feet of gas in 10 minutes extrapolated out to 60 minutes would be 91.2 cubic feet gas per hour or 0.912 CCF/hr.

What is the average electric bill in Michigan?
Electricity bills in Michigan
In Michigan, the average monthly electricity bill for residential consumers is $175/month, which is calculated by multiplying the average monthly consumption by the average rate for electricity: 954 kWh * 18 ¢/kWh.
